20 /* If PY_STRUCT_OVERFLOW_MASKING is defined, the struct module will wrap all input
21 numbers for explicit endians such that they fit in the given type, much
22 like explicit casting in C. A warning will be raised if the number did
23 not originally fit within the range of the requested type. If it is
24 not defined, then all range errors and overflow will be struct.error
25 exceptions. */

427 /* A large number of small routines follow, with names of the form
429 [bln][up]_TYPE
431 [bln] distiguishes among big-endian, little-endian and native.
432 [pu] distiguishes between pack (to struct) and unpack (from struct).
433 TYPE is one of char, byte, ubyte, etc.
436 /* Native mode routines. ****************************************************/
437 /* NOTE:
438 In all n[up]_<type> routines handling types larger than 1 byte, there is
439 *no* guarantee that the p pointer is properly aligned for each type,
440 therefore memcpy is called. An intermediate variable is used to
441 compensate for big-endian architectures.
442 Normally both the intermediate variable and the memcpy call will be
443 skipped by C optimisation in little-endian architectures (gcc >= 2.91
444 does this). */

2033 PyDoc_STRVAR(module_doc,
2034 "Functions to convert between Python values and C structs.\n\
2035 Python strings are used to hold the data representing the C struct\n\
2036 and also as format strings to describe the layout of data in the C struct.\n\
2038 The optional first format char indicates byte order, size and alignment:\n\
2039 @: native order, size & alignment (default)\n\
2040 =: native order, std. size & alignment\n\
2041 <: little-endian, std. size & alignment\n\
2042 >: big-endian, std. size & alignment\n\
2043 !: same as >\n\
2045 The remaining chars indicate types of args and must match exactly;\n\
2046 these can be preceded by a decimal repeat count:\n\
2047 x: pad byte (no data); c:char; b:signed byte; B:unsigned byte;\n\
2048 h:short; H:unsigned short; i:int; I:unsigned int;\n\
2049 l:long; L:unsigned long; f:float; d:double.\n\
2050 Special cases (preceding decimal count indicates length):\n\
2051 s:string (array of char); p: pascal string (with count byte).\n\
2052 Special case (only available in native format):\n\
2053 P:an integer type that is wide enough to hold a pointer.\n\
2054 Special case (not in native mode unless 'long long' in platform C):\n\
2055 q:long long; Q:unsigned long long\n\
2056 Whitespace between formats is ignored.\n\
2058 The variable struct.error is an exception raised on errors.\n");
